Subject: [cdt-dev] Is anyone extending org.eclipse.cdt.debug.ui.memory.traditional?

Hi,

 

   Per my earlier message to the mailing list, I will be adding a floating-point renderer to CDT (via an established committer).  As part of this work, I want to do some refactoring, which will include creating a new project (for example,  org.eclipse.cdt.debug.ui.memory.renderers), changing the package, class name changes and other things of that ilk .  Before I can do this, however, I need to know if anyone in the community extends any of the classes in org.eclipse.cdt.debug.ui.memory.traditional.  If not, I’m free to refactor things as needed.  If there are users who extend the Traditional; Renderer classes, I’ll have to confine my refactoring to the .traditional project and limit API changes.

 

   Please let me know if you extend any Traditional Renderer classes.
